About the Role

As a Pharmacy Technician,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the accurate and timely delivery of prescription orders to patients. Your responsibilities will include:

  • Interpreting and entering prescription information in compliance with state regulations.
  • Using various computer systems to process prescriptions, compare orders, and generate labels.
  • Packaging and delivering medications following standard procedures to ensure safe and secure delivery.
  • Conducting quality assurance checks, reaching out to prescribers and patients when needed, and resolving third‑party rejections.
  • Preparing manual prescription orders by verifying information, pulling the required medications from inventory, and completing necessary scanning and packaging.

Available to work within operating hours: Charlotte, NC Pharmacy Hours: M-F 10a-6p S&S CLOSED

Requirements
  • High School Diploma / GED and 1+ years of prior experience in counting/packing medications and prior authorizations.
  • Certified pharmacy technician within the state of employment.
  • Familiarity with general pharmacy terminology (SIG codes, brand, and generic names of medications).
  • Proficiency with a computer and Windows PC applications and ability to navigate and learn new and complex computer system applications.
